FOUR people were early Tuesday injured in an explosion that rocked a gas company along Lekki-Epe Expressway in Lagos State.

There are, however, two different accounts of what led to the incident as the police and National Emergency Management Agency (NEMA) gave two versions of the fire incident.

The police in the state have begun investigations into the cause of the explosion, which created serious panic among residents of an housing estate, directly opposite the company.

According to NEMA, three people were burnt when they allegedly scaled the fence of Second Coming Gas Coming to steal gas from one of the cylinders.

Ibrahim Farinloye, the spokesperson of NEMA, while speaking with the Nigerian Tribune said the incident occurred around 5 30 in the morning on Tuesday.

He also said that the company denied that the injured people were their workers allegeding that they had forced their way into the company through the back fence.

Meanwhile, policemen from the state police command claimed that the explosion might have occurred as a result of an ignition from a cell phone.

The acting imagemaker in charge of the command , Damasus Ozoani , said that four people were injured in a fire incident that occurred at the gas company.

He added that the injured victims had been rushed to Akodo General Hospital , where they have continued to be treated for burns.
